Abstract
Copper refined by electrolysis contg. Se is melted and treated with alkali sulphide, by maintaining contact between the sulphide and the copper, in the form of a matte for long enough to reduce the Se content to a preset value, then separating the copper from the matte. A carbonaceous reducing agent mixed with alkali sulphate may also be used. The Se, which alters the heat treatment properties of copper drastically reacts pref. with the alkali metal. The process does not introduce excess oxygen.
